Sloan Finishes 13th at NCAA Championships
May 16, 2003 | Cowboy Cross Country & Track
Sloan finished the race in 8:12.52 at the brand new Randal Tyson Track Center. He improved on his 14th-place finish in the 3,000m at nationals last season.
South Alabama's David Kimani won the race in 7:52.64, while Alabama's Tim Broe was second with a time of 7:57.30. Sharif Karie, of host Arkansas, finished third in 8:01.10.
